// Code generated by smithy-go-codegen DO NOT EDIT.
package ec2
import (
"context"
awsmiddleware "github.com/aws/aws-sdk-go-v2/aws/middleware"
"github.com/aws/aws-sdk-go-v2/aws/signer/v4"
"github.com/aws/aws-sdk-go-v2/service/ec2/types"
"github.com/aws/smithy-go/middleware"
smithyhttp "github.com/aws/smithy-go/transport/http"
)
// Creates an Amazon EBS-backed AMI from an Amazon EBS-backed instance that is
// either running or stopped. If you customized your instance with instance store
// volumes or Amazon EBS volumes in addition to the root device volume, the new AMI
// contains block device mapping information for those volumes. When you launch an
// instance from this new AMI, the instance automatically launches with those
// additional volumes. For more information, see Creating Amazon EBS-Backed Linux
// AMIs
// (https://docs.aws.amazon.com/AWSEC2/latest/UserGuide/creating-an-ami-ebs.html)
// in the Amazon Elastic Compute Cloud User Guide.
func (c *Client) CreateImage(ctx context.Context, params *CreateImageInput, optFns ...func(*Options)) (*CreateImageOutput, error) {
if params == nil {
params = &CreateImageInput{}
}
result, metadata, err := c.invokeOperation(ctx, "CreateImage", params, optFns, c.addOperationCreateImageMiddlewares)
if err != nil {
return nil, err
}
out := result.(*CreateImageOutput)
out.ResultMetadata = metadata
return out, nil
}
type CreateImageInput struct {
// The ID of the instance.
//
// This member is required.
InstanceId *string
// A name for the new image. Constraints: 3-128 alphanumeric characters,
// parentheses (()), square brackets ([]), spaces ( ), periods (.), slashes (/),
// dashes (-), single quotes ('), at-signs (@), or underscores(_)
//
// This member is required.
Name *string
// The block device mappings. This parameter cannot be used to modify the
// encryption status of existing volumes or snapshots. To create an AMI with
// encrypted snapshots, use the CopyImage action.
BlockDeviceMappings []types.BlockDeviceMapping
// A description for the new image.
Description *string
// Checks whether you have the required permissions for the action, without
// actually making the request, and provides an error response. If you have the
// required permissions, the error response is DryRunOperation. Otherwise, it is
// UnauthorizedOperation.
DryRun *bool
// By default, Amazon EC2 attempts to shut down and reboot the instance before
// creating the image. If the No Reboot option is set, Amazon EC2 doesn't shut down
// the instance before creating the image. Without a reboot, the AMI will be crash
// consistent (all the volumes are snapshotted at the same time), but not
// application consistent (all the operating system buffers are not flushed to disk
// before the snapshots are created).
NoReboot *bool
// The tags to apply to the AMI and snapshots on creation. You can tag the AMI, the
// snapshots, or both.
//
// * To tag the AMI, the value for ResourceType must be
// image.
//
// * To tag the snapshots that are created of the root volume and of other
// Amazon EBS volumes that are attached to the instance, the value for ResourceType
// must be snapshot. The same tag is applied to all of the snapshots that are
// created.
//
// If you specify other values for ResourceType, the request fails. To
// tag an AMI or snapshot after it has been created, see CreateTags
// (https://docs.aws.amazon.com/AWSEC2/latest/APIReference/API_CreateTags.html).
TagSpecifications []types.TagSpecification
noSmithyDocumentSerde
}
type CreateImageOutput struct {
// The ID of the new AMI.
ImageId *string
// Metadata pertaining to the operation's result.
ResultMetadata middleware.Metadata
noSmithyDocumentSerde
}
